Title:
TETRAAZA- OR N2S2- COMPLEXANTS, AND THEIR USE IN RADIODIAGNOSTICS OR RADIOTHERAPY

Abstract:
The present invention provides for substituted metal chelating compounds in which at least two of the chelating atoms are nitrogen which are directly attached to aromatic rings and one or more of those nitrogen atoms has attached thereto a substituent other than hydrogen, and methods for making and using these compounds. Another aspect of the invention provides for the use of the chelation compounds described above in methods for diagnostic and therapeutic purposes. A diagnostic method is described for detecting the presence or absence of a target site within a mammalian host. This method comprises providing to cells a diagnostically effective dose of a compound of the present invention which contains a metal radionuclide, such as <99m>Tc and/or <111>In, and detecting the biodistribution of the radionuclide. A therapeutic method is described for delivering a radionuclide, such as <186>Re/<188>Re, <90>Y, and <153>Sm, to a target site within a mammalian host. This method comprises providing to cells a therapeutically effective dose of a chelate compound of the present invention.
